Glorious Workforce Strategies

Monday, December 19th, 2011

Mentee,

The last time you received a lesson, we explored the state of those who are in the workforce who are “perceived to be lucky, fortunate,” and even blessed to have a j-o-b during these though times. For us whether we have a job or not, our Father ensures we have what we need to live in this realm and do what He’s called us to do (Psalm 37:25, 2 Peter 1:3). That said, we shouldn’t be found striving, jockeying and competing for positions, steam rolling over folk to get what we believe we need, and entertaining gossip.

This is what I’ve come to equip you to handle today. When someone in the workforce approaches you and begins to gossip, you entertain it if:

#1 – You simply listen
#2 – You add to or validate what’s being said either verbally or through your body language and overall posture

We shouldn’t do either of the above. Here are some very practical strategies you can utilize:

Scenario #1
A co-worker, colleague, client, or your boss shares some horrible thoughts and opinions about someone else you work with or do with business. Here’s how you handle it. You say, “Hmm, I’m so surprised by what you’re saying about ______________ (fill in the blank with the person’s name they are gossiping about and slandering) because s/he has nothing but good things to say about you. I strongly suggest you go to him/her and tell them how you feel.

Scenario #2
In scenario, the same thing occurs, and your response is similar with a slight variation. Let me illustrate. You say, “Hmm, I’m so surprised by what you’re saying about ______________ (fill in the blank with the person’s name they are gossiping about and slandering) because that’s not my experience with him or her at all. I simply don’t tolerate ___________________ (fill in the blank with whatever the accusation or the gossip they’re spreading) that from anyone just like I don’t tolerate gossip. I hope this helps shed some light on how you might best deal with ___________________ (fill in the blank with the individual’s name they are talking about).

Beloved, both of these scenarios point back to the person who’s gossiping as “the problem” and puts the garbage back in their lap to deal with and clearly keeps you out of it. Also, by sharing what’s acceptable and not acceptable to you, you’re modeling how you want that individual to not only relate to you, but how you relate to the one person they’ve supposedly having bad feelings or ill will towards.
